博客 深入解析数据分析的核心算法与优化方法

深入解析数据分析的核心算法与优化方法

   数栈君   发表于 2026-02-19 20:14  52  0

数据分析是现代企业决策的核心驱动力。通过分析海量数据,企业能够洞察市场趋势、优化运营流程、提升用户体验,并在竞争中占据优势。然而,数据分析的复杂性也在不断增加,从数据采集、处理到建模、可视化,每一步都需要精准的技术支持和优化方法。本文将深入解析数据分析的核心算法与优化方法,帮助企业更好地利用数据资产。


一、数据分析概述

数据分析是指通过统计、机器学习和数据挖掘等技术,从数据中提取有价值的信息、洞察和知识的过程。数据分析的核心目标是将数据转化为可操作的决策依据。

数据分析的类型

  1. 描述性分析:用于回答“发生了什么”的问题,通过汇总数据和可视化工具展示数据的基本特征。
  2. 诊断性分析:用于回答“为什么发生”的问题,通过统计方法和数据挖掘技术找出数据背后的原因。
  3. 预测性分析:用于回答“未来会发生什么”的问题,通过机器学习算法预测未来趋势。
  4. 规范性分析:用于回答“应该怎么做”的问题,通过优化算法提供决策建议。

二、数据分析的核心算法

数据分析的算法种类繁多,涵盖统计学、机器学习和深度学习等领域。以下是几种常见且重要的数据分析算法:

1. 回归分析

回归分析是一种统计学方法,用于研究自变量与因变量之间的关系。它可以帮助企业预测未来趋势或评估变量之间的因果关系。

  • 线性回归:假设因变量与自变量之间存在线性关系,是最简单也是最常用的回归方法。
  • 逻辑回归:用于分类问题,特别适用于二分类问题,如判断客户是否购买某产品。

2. 聚类算法

聚类算法是一种无监督学习方法,用于将相似的数据点分组,常用于客户细分、异常检测等领域。

  • K-means:通过迭代优化,将数据点划分为K个簇。
  • 层次聚类:通过构建树状结构,逐步合并或分割数据点。

3. 决策树

决策树是一种基于树状结构的分类和回归方法,常用于金融风险评估、医疗诊断等领域。

  • ID3/C4.5:基于信息论的决策树算法,适合处理分类问题。
  • 随机森林:通过集成多个决策树,提高模型的准确性和鲁棒性。

4. 神经网络与深度学习

神经网络深度学习是近年来发展迅速的算法,广泛应用于图像识别、自然语言处理等领域。

  • 卷积神经网络(CNN):特别适用于图像数据的处理。
  • 循环神经网络(RNN):适用于时间序列数据的分析。

三、数据分析的优化方法

为了提高数据分析的效率和准确性,企业需要采取多种优化方法。

1. 数据预处理

数据预处理是数据分析的第一步,直接影响最终结果的质量。

  • 数据清洗:去除重复数据、缺失值和异常值。
  • 数据转换:将数据标准化或归一化,以便模型更好地处理。

2. 特征工程

特征工程是通过提取和构建特征,提升模型性能的关键步骤。

  • 特征选择:从大量特征中筛选出对目标变量影响最大的特征。
  • 特征提取:通过降维技术(如PCA)提取数据的主要特征。

3. 模型调优

模型调优是通过调整模型参数,优化模型性能的过程。

  • 网格搜索:遍历所有可能的参数组合,找到最优参数。
  • 交叉验证:通过多次训练和验证,评估模型的泛化能力。

4. 分布式计算框架

分布式计算框架(如Hadoop、Spark)能够处理海量数据,提升数据分析的效率。

  • Hadoop:适用于大规模数据存储和处理。
  • Spark:基于内存计算,适合实时数据分析。

5. 数据可视化

数据可视化是将数据转化为图表或图形,便于理解和分享。

  • 图表选择:根据数据类型选择合适的图表形式(如柱状图、折线图、散点图)。
  • 工具推荐:使用Tableau、Power BI等工具进行数据可视化。

四、数据中台:企业数据分析的核心引擎

数据中台是近年来兴起的概念,旨在为企业提供统一的数据管理和分析平台。

1. 数据中台的核心功能

  • 数据集成:整合来自不同源的数据。
  • 数据治理:确保数据的准确性和一致性。
  • 数据服务:为企业提供实时数据查询和分析服务。

2. 数据中台的优势

  • 提升效率:通过统一平台减少数据孤岛。
  • 降低成本:避免重复建设和数据冗余。
  • 增强决策:提供实时数据支持快速决策。

五、数字孪生:数据驱动的虚拟世界

数字孪生是通过数字技术创建物理世界的虚拟模型,广泛应用于智能制造、智慧城市等领域。

1. 数字孪生的实现步骤

  1. 数据采集:通过传感器和物联网设备获取物理世界的数据。
  2. 模型构建:基于数据创建虚拟模型。
  3. 实时仿真:通过模型模拟物理世界的运行状态。

2. 数字孪生的价值

  • 优化运营:通过模拟和预测,优化生产流程和资源分配。
  • 降低成本:通过虚拟测试减少物理实验的成本和时间。

六、数字可视化:数据的直观呈现

数字可视化是将数据转化为图表、图形或仪表盘的过程,帮助企业更直观地理解和分享数据。

1. 数字可视化的关键要素

  • 图表设计:选择合适的图表类型,确保数据清晰传达。
  • 交互设计:通过交互功能提升用户体验。

2. 数字可视化的工具

  • Tableau:功能强大,适合复杂的数据分析。
  • Power BI:微软的商业智能工具,支持实时数据分析。

七、申请试用 数据可视化工具

在数据分析的实践中,选择合适的工具至关重要。申请试用我们的数据可视化工具,体验高效、直观的数据分析过程。


八、总结

数据分析是企业数字化转型的核心驱动力。通过掌握核心算法和优化方法,企业能够更好地挖掘数据价值,提升竞争力。同时,数据中台、数字孪生和数字可视化等技术为企业提供了更强大的数据处理和展示能力。

如果您对数据分析感兴趣,不妨申请试用我们的工具,体验更高效的数据分析流程。


通过本文的深入解析,希望您能够更好地理解数据分析的核心算法与优化方法,并在实际应用中取得更好的效果。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料